NRA sign removed at OHS

A sign at Odessa High School saying “Proud Grant Recipient Thanks to the NRA and the NRA Foundation” was removed March 2, Principal Mauricio Marquez said Monday.

Marquez said it was part of the JROTC program, but the teacher did not ask for approval to post the sign.

Marquez said any sign, and signs like that specifically, have to be approved by campus administration. Anyone who wants to post a sign has to talk to Marquez or his associate principal. Signs or flyers posted around the district have to be approved.

“… Because of the situation we find ourselves in right now, it is definitely not the type of thing to be promoted. I understand if they do receive some partnerships, they can certainly have in confines of class,” but not posted in public, Marquez said.
